You can eat some cheeses when you're pregnant, but some should be avoided. The reasons are: they are less acidic than hard cheeses; they contain more moisture; This means they can be an ideal environment for harmful bacteria, such as listeria, to grow in, which can cause listeriosis – possibly leading to miscarriage and stillbirth. Beef is a good source of protein during pregnancy and is recommended to be included as part of a healthy pregnancy diet. if you're buying pre-packed meat, check the nutrition label to see how much fat it contains and compare products, go for turkey and chicken without the skin as these are lower in fat (or remove the skin before cooking), try to limit processed meat products such as sausages, salami, pâté and beefburgers, because these are generally high in fat – they are often high in salt, too, try to limit meat products in pastry, such as pies and sausage rolls, because they are often high in fat and salt, Grill meat, rather than frying – trimmed pork chops that have been grilled contain around one-third the fat of roasted untrimmed chops, while a lean grilled rump steak contains about half the fat of fried rump steak with the fat and fried chicken breast in breadcrumbs contains nearly 6 times as much fat as chicken breast grilled without the skin, don't add extra fat or oil when cooking meat, roast meat on a metal rack above a roasting tin so the fat can run off, try using smaller quantities of meat and more vegetables, pulses and starchy foods in dishes such as stews, curries and casseroles, store raw meat or raw poultry in clean sealed containers on the bottom shelf of the fridge, so the meat can't touch or drip onto other food, follow any storage instructions on the label and don't eat meat after its "use by" date, if you cook meat that you're not going to eat straight away, cool it as quickly as possible and then put it in the fridge or freezer – remember to keep cooked meat separate from raw meat, always thoroughly clean plates, utensils, surfaces and hands straight away after they have touched raw or thawing meat to stop bacteria from spreading, follow any freezing or thawing instructions on the label, cook the meat straight away if you defrost it in a microwave. Some people wash meat before they cook it, but this actually increases your risk of food poisoning, because the water droplets splash onto surfaces and can contaminate them with bacteria.
